Liverpool are set to face Chelsea on Tuesday after getting trashed 4-1 by Manchester City at the Etihad on Saturday.

Luis Diaz and Thiago's fitness status has been updated by Jurgen Klopp. Tuesday night's matchup between the Reds and Chelsea is an opportunity for them to pick up their first victory since being destroyed 4-1 by Manchester City.

Following Graham Potter's dismissal, Klopp will square off against Blues interim manager Bruno Saltor at Stamford Bridge.

Klopp gives update on Diaz and Thiago

Jurgen Klopp has provided positive updates on both Diaz and Thiago's rehabilitation before the game but excluded both from Tuesday's match.

Speaking to reporters, Klopp said, “Luis Diaz, no he’s not available but he’s in training.

“He’s not ready for this game, but as much as we want to have him back, we have to give him time.

“It’s long ago that he had the initial injury, but when he came back to training in Dubai it looked outstanding – until he got injured again. We have to make sure that we are patient in that moment.”

Liverpool manager shed more light on Thiago’s progress

Thiago's present position was later clarified by Klopp, who said the 31-year-old midfielder is back in full training following a protracted hip injury. Both might be eligible for Liverpool's encounter against Arsenal or Leeds.

Still speaking, Klopp said, “So this week, I wouldn’t say Arsenal is completely out of the picture, but it’s rather unlikely. After that then Luis will be back.

“We had Thiago yesterday in normal team training which is good as well but he’s not available for tomorrow, of course so we will see how he reacts.”
